summaryrefslogtreecommitdiffstats
path: root/tests/by-util/test_ls.rs
diff options
context:
space:
mode:
authorJoining7943 <111500881+Joining7943@users.noreply.github.com>2023-01-05 21:09:15 +0100
committerJoining7943 <111500881+Joining7943@users.noreply.github.com>2023-01-22 14:56:19 +0100
commit1fadeb43b2656c37a6959414a56e9c0ab2c8fe46 (patch)
tree7f10967320925f8ff2a7e3619a101fe9fbc48a13 /tests/by-util/test_ls.rs
parent7c0ed0340b38dc4095a4d80ede44640831927cac (diff)
tests/util: Do not trim stderr in CmdResult::stderr_is. Add method stderr_trimmed_is.
Fix tests assert whitespace instead of trimming it. Disable some tests in `test_tr` because `tr` produces too many newlines.
Diffstat (limited to 'tests/by-util/test_ls.rs')
-rw-r--r--tests/by-util/test_ls.rs4
1 files changed, 2 insertions, 2 deletions
diff --git a/tests/by-util/test_ls.rs b/tests/by-util/test_ls.rs
index 159f21de3..59db55bb9 100644
--- a/tests/by-util/test_ls.rs
+++ b/tests/by-util/test_ls.rs
@@ -685,7 +685,7 @@ fn test_ls_width() {
.args(&option.split(' ').collect::<Vec<_>>())
.arg("-C")
.fails()
- .stderr_only("ls: invalid line width: '1a'");
+ .stderr_only("ls: invalid line width: '1a'\n");
}
}
@@ -736,7 +736,7 @@ fn test_ls_columns() {
.arg("-C")
.succeeds()
.stdout_is("test-columns-1 test-columns-2 test-columns-3 test-columns-4\n")
- .stderr_is("ls: ignoring invalid width in environment variable COLUMNS: 'garbage'");
+ .stderr_is("ls: ignoring invalid width in environment variable COLUMNS: 'garbage'\n");
}
scene
.ucmd()